This would put immense compliance burden on small composition supplier having a turnover less than 75 lakhs.The e-way bill provisions were approved by the GST Council, chaired by Finance Minister Arun Jaitley and his state counterparts, in its last meeting on August 5.The date of implementation of the e-way bill mechanism would be notified separately, but sources said it is likely to come into force by October 1.Under the e-way mechanism, all goods worth over Rs 50,000 will have to be pre-registered online before they are moved for sale beyond 10 km.As per the draft provision, GST Network (GSTN) would generate e-way bills that will be valid for 1-20 days, depending on distance to be travelled -- one day for 100 km, 3 days (100 to less than 300 km), 5 days (300-less than 500 km) and 10 days (500-less than 1,000 km).

The information technology platform for the e-way bill system is being developed by the National Informatics Centre (NIC).Goods and Services Tax (GST) was rolled out from July 1, and so far states which have their own e-way bill provision are following that since a centralised platform is taking time to be developed.AMRG Associates Partner Rajat Mohan said the new e-way bill rules are applicable to a composition supplier.
